[0001] This utility model relates to the field of cardboard box technology, and in particular to a multifunctional fixing device for packaging cardboard boxes. Background Technology

[0002] With the rapid development of e-commerce, manufacturing, and warehousing logistics, cardboard boxes, as low-cost and easily recyclable packaging containers, are widely used in the storage, transportation, and sales of products. Whether it is small items or large goods, cardboard boxes need to be secured to ensure their stability during the circulation process, so as to avoid deformation, cracking, or displacement and damage of internal items due to bumps and collisions during handling and transportation. Therefore, cardboard box securing has become a basic requirement throughout the entire logistics chain.

[0003] The current equipment is used in long-distance road transport, short-distance transfer, temporary storage at the end of the production line, and switching between products of different specifications. The clamping arm has a limited range of extension and retraction, and cannot accommodate oversized cartons, requiring manual padding, which can easily lead to uneven force distribution. The bottom pallet has no cushioning design, and in bumpy situations, it comes into hard contact with the cartons, causing bottom wear and cracking. The top pressure bar is a rigid structure that cannot adapt to uneven top surfaces of cartons, resulting in single-point pressure and causing local collapse. During transfer, due to bumps, the rigid bottom pallet collides hard with the cartons, accelerating the wear of the corrugated paper. If the cartons are filled with heavy objects, the bottom will crack after one or two transfers, causing parts to leak out. When the production line switches to different sized cartons, the clamping arm of the equipment cannot retract to the fitting position, requiring manual padding with foam board. If not handled in time, the clamping force is concentrated at the corners of the cartons, causing the corners of small-sized cartons to collapse, affecting the product appearance. Utility Model Content

[0004] To overcome the above shortcomings, this utility model provides a multifunctional fixing device for packaging cartons, which aims to improve the problems of unstable carton fixing, limited extension range of clamping arms, and inability to adapt to oversized cartons in the prior art.

[0022] Working principle: After adjusting the groove slider 1 and groove slider 3 to the appropriate positions by moving them left and right, the lever rubber sleeve 22 is turned to drive the extrusion block 8 to rotate. The top block of the extrusion block 8 rotates and extrudes the large movable slider 10. The large movable slider 10 slides horizontally towards the movable baffle 24, thereby reducing the distance between the large movable slider 10 and the movable baffle 24. This achieves a fixed connection between the groove slider 1 and the groove slider 3. If there is a loose connection, the fixed plate base 4 can be slid to the large movable slider 10 to the appropriate position. Then, nut 2 7 is used to determine the position, and nut 1 5 is rotated to fix the sliding fixed plate base 4. Thus, the length and width of the groove slider 1 and the groove slider 3 are adjusted and fixed after adjustment. Pressing the double-sided clamp 203 clamps the hollow column 208 on both sides. Pressing back the small movable slider 210 pushes the double-sided clamp 203 to move the small movable slider 210 to the top of the fixed base 207. The sliding thin spring 206 retracts and moves to the circular groove 209. After the groove, the lifting rod 201 can slide up and down on the inner wall of the hollow rod 202 to the appropriate height. Releasing the double-sided clamp 203 and the thin spring 206 makes the small movable slider 210 spring back to its original position. The thick spring 205 drives the hollow column 208 to spring back to the circular groove 209. Thus, the lifting rod 201 slides on the inner wall of the hollow rod 202 to achieve the purpose of adjusting the height.
